Warning Signs You Need Tile Floor Water Extraction

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Here are some common signs you need tile floor water extraction: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ors can show water damage or high humidity levels. If you notice a persistent, unpleasant sm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to restore your tile floor.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Visible water stains or discoloration on your tile floor can be a sign of water damage. These stains can spread quickly, causing further damage to your floor. Our team can help you remove these stains and prevent them from reappearing.

Warped or Buckled Tiles

Warped or buckled tiles can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ture levels. If you notice any of these issues, it’s essential to address them quickly. Our team can help you restore your tile floor to its original condition.

Tile Floor Water Extraction Cost in Foster, RI

The cost of tile floor water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Foster, RI. On average, the typical price range for tile floor water extraction is $500 – $2,500. But, prices can range from $200 to $5,000 or more, dep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Tile floor restoration $200 – $1,000 Number of warped or buckled tiles, extent of damage
Moisture control and prevention $100 – $500 Number of areas treated, type of treatment used
Electrical issue resolution $200 – $1,000 Extent of electrical damage, type of repair needed
